Permit Requirements in Smyer
Know when you need a permit to ensure your project is legal and safe
General Rules
General Rules:
Permits ensure work meets local safety, building, and wind codes.
Often required for changes impacting structure or electrics.
Always confirm with Hockley County or Smyer officials.
When Permits Are Required
- New installations or full replacements
- Structural alterations (e.g., resizing openings)
- Electrical work for openers
- High-wind upgrades (TX coastal influence)
Common Exemptions
- Routine maintenance (lubing, painting)
- Minor panel or spring repairs
- Non-structural opener tweaks
Verify specifics locally.

Permit Process
1. Verify Need
Call or visit Hockley County building dept to check your project.
2. Gather Docs
Collect plans, specs, and contractor details.
3. Submit App
Apply in person or online; include fees.
4. Work & Inspect
Complete job, then schedule inspection for sign-off.
Compliance Tips
- ✓ Use licensed pros who know local codes and handle permits.
- ✓ Document all work with photos for records.
- ✓ Prioritize wind-rated doors – Texas standards are key here.
- ✓ Get permit status in writing before payments.
- ✓ Avoid fines: DIY only non-permit jobs.
